Elseworlds:
At the end of night one of the crossover, we found out that Dr. John Deegan was given the book by the Monitor and was in Gotham City. After detouring though Star City, Ollie-Flash, Barry-Arrow and Supergirl head over to Gotham. They run into some muggers and are taken into custody by the GCPD. They are sprung and taken to Wayne Tower. There they are greeted by Kate Kane. She has taken over the tower and offers to let them use it. They learn from her that Deegan is over Arkham and head over there for answers.
Cisco, Kaitlin, and Diggle show up filling them in on the appearance of Earth 90's Flash and the message. Kara & Kaitlin distract the staff. Barry & Oliver confront Deegan, who frees the inmates and escapes. In a battle with an inmate Scarecrow's fear toxin is spilt and Arrow & Flash battle each other thinking they are battling Merlin & Thawne. Batwoman comes to save the day. In Arkham we had shout outs to Mister Freeze, Scarecrow, Penguin, Poison Ivy, Clayface, Riddler, Psycho-Pirate and the Luke Fox a.k.a. Batwing.
Elseworlds - Batwoman Saves The Day:
Elseworlds saw the formal introduction of Batwoman and the city of Gotham into the CW Flarrowverse. It seems that Bruce/Batman left Gotham 3 years ago and it fell to pieces. Wayne Enterprises fell and so did the city. They seem to be canonizing that this is the Nolan Batman's Gotham. But Bruce's cousin Kate Kane is on the job as Batwoman. It seems even she doesn't know where Batman went. But she is there to protect her city. All the drama that our heroes are bringing is making things worse. She just wants them out of the city. However she and Supergirl are World's Finest in her eyes. They both know each other's secret identities. Our heroes may have left Gotham, but we have not seen the last of Batwoman.
Summary:
Elseworlds was a fun crossover that checked so many boxes for the fans. Part 1 gave us Smallville shout outs and a battle with Amazo (seen in many of the animated series). Part 2 gave us the canonization of 90's Flash, a Green Lantern Diggle, and Batwoman. Part 3 was an alt-Superman vs Superman battle with Arrow making a bargain with the Monitor. We all felt part 3 was the weakest and Supergirl's show got hijacked. But the setup for next year's Crisis on Infinite Earths has us pumped.
